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85452195 38834406271 6846018072 235564266 5340
15684968729 5580613 849
15684968729 5580613 849
0795 2225 837574321
All about undefined
Interested in learning more?
15684968729 5580613 849
0795 2225 837574321
See more
67 450620629 98
92 931 81613446263 5177938
See more
0472 122678
7191868 649710131 2834
See more